Large currents are required to charge and discharge
capacitive loads quickly. For example, charging a 1000
pF load to 16V in 25 nsec requires a 0.8A current from
the device's power supply.
To ensure low supply impedance over a wide frequency
range, a parallel capacitor combination is recom-
mended for supply bypassing. Low-inductance ceramic
MLC capacitors with short lead lengths (<0.5-in.)
should be used. A 1.0 μF film capacitor in parallel with
one or two 0.1 μF ceramic MLC capacitors normally
provides adequate bypassing.

The TC1426 and TC1428 contain inverting drivers.
Individual ground returns for the input and output
circuits or a ground plane should be used. This will
reduce negative feedback that causes degradation in
switching speed characteristics.

The input voltage level changes the no-load or
quiescent supply current. The N-channel MOSFET
input stage transistor drives a 2.5 mA current source
load. With a logic ‘1’ input, the maximum quiescent
supply current is 9 mA. Logic ‘0’ input level signals
reduce quiescent current to 500 μA maximum. Unused
driver inputs must be connected to V
Minimum power dissipation occurs for logic ‘0’ inputs
for the TC1426/TC1427/TC1428.
The drivers are designed with 100 mV of hysteresis.
This provides clean transitions and minimizes output
stage current spiking when changing states. Input
voltage thresholds are approximately 1.5V, making a
logic ‘1’ input any voltage greater than 1.5V up to V
Input current is less than 1 μA over this range.
The TC1426/TC1427/TC1428 may be directly driven
by the TL494, SG1526/27, TC38C42, TC170 and
similar switch-mode power supply integrated circuits.
